[en] WOODY ALLEN: FROM HIS ORIGINS TO FILMS FROM NEW YORK / [pt] WOODY ALLEN: DE SUAS ORIGENS AOS FILMES DE NOVA YORK

05 December 2012 (has links)
[pt] Esta pesquisa apresenta a trajetória de Woody Allen desde sua formação de comediante até o final da década de 1970, quando co-escreveu, dirigiu e estrelou dois de seus filmes mais emblemáticos ambientados em Nova York: Noivo neurótico, noiva nervosa (Annie Hall, 1977) e Manhattan (1979). A primeira parte introduz suas origens, a influência da comédia stand-up no desenvolvimento de seu estilo humorístico e de sua persona fílmica, e o início de sua carreira no cinema. Na segunda parte, estes dois filmes são analisados do ponto de vista da construção de uma narrativa fílmica mais elaborada que aborda questões da vida contemporânea, assim como da representação da cidade de Nova York. / [en] This research presents Woody Allen’s development from his early comedian background until late 1970’s, when he co-wrote, directed and starred two of his most iconic films set in New York City: Annie Hall (1977) and Manhattan (1979). The first part introduces his origins, the influence of stand-up comedy in the development of his comic style and his film persona, as well as the beginning of his career as filmmaker. In the second part, these two films are analysed from the perspective of building a more elaborate cinematic narrative that deals with issues of contemporary life, as well as Allen’s portrayal of New York.
